by Ruel Orinday, PIA-Quezon

LUCENA CITY, Quezon - The Department of Environment and Natural Resources-Provincial Environment and Natural Resources Office (DENR-PENRO) Quezon will soon implement a garden competition in Lucena City.

This initiative is in partnership with the Lucena City Homeowners’ Association and City Government of Lucena and will be implemented in line with the ‘Tayo ang Kalikasan’ (TAK) program of the DENR which aims to protect the environment.

Galo Martinez, Chief of the Management Services Division of DENR-PENRO Quezon disclosed that prior to the full implementation of the project in the middle part of 2019, a memorandum of Agreement (MOA), which will be the basis and guide in the implementation, is being finalized by their office.

Martinez was interviewed during the “Balikatan Unlimited with PIA” aired over DWLC-Radyo Pilipinas Lucena City on January 17.

He urged local residents, associations such as people’s organization, and other groups in Lucena City and Quezon province to join and support the garden competition program.

This will also generate jobs and develop new entrepreneurs, improve aesthetic value of surroundings, promote garden tourism, and distribute economic and livelihood opportunities, he added.

According to DENR-PENRO Quezon, the garden completion with fabulous awards is a component of SRAC for cleaner environment which will start in July 2019. The competition will focus on exhibition of ornamental plants mixed with herbs and vegetables arranged in a manner that will enhance aesthetic value of the area and practical enough to consider interactive gardening.

It added that the use of organic materials and fertilizers in this contest shall be a factor along with compliance with specific environmental policies. The practice of composting biodegradable wastes is also an advantage.
